Core Points - The report highlights the achievements and activities of the Suzhou Municipal Political Consultative Conference (CPPCC) in 2025, emphasizing its role in promoting high-quality development and deepening reforms in line with the "14th Five-Year Plan" and the upcoming "15th Five-Year Plan" [4][29] - The CPPCC has focused on enhancing its functions as a specialized consultative body, integrating political leadership, democratic consultation, and consensus-building to support the modernization of Suzhou [5][10] Group 1: Achievements and Activities - In 2025, the CPPCC organized 7 standing committee meetings, 1 special democratic supervision, and 126 various forms of inspection and research activities, submitting 572 proposals and 140 pieces of advice from members [6][27] - The CPPCC has actively engaged in promoting economic development by providing 17 policy recommendations to improve the business environment and conducting special supervision on financial services [12][14] - The CPPCC has also focused on cultural and social issues, proposing 15 specific suggestions to enhance the performing arts economy and integrating religious culture with traditional Chinese culture [13][14] Group 2: Political Leadership and Education - The CPPCC has reinforced its political direction by adhering to Xi Jinping's thoughts and conducting extensive educational activities to strengthen the political awareness of its members [7][8] - The organization has implemented a series of measures to improve its internal governance and enhance the quality of its proposals, including the establishment of a proposal collection mechanism and training programs for members [15][24] Group 3: Collaboration and Community Engagement - The CPPCC has emphasized collaboration with various political parties and social groups, facilitating joint research and discussions to enhance the role of diverse voices in governance [19][20] - The organization has actively engaged with the community, conducting 1438 service activities involving 8027 members to address public concerns and improve local governance [24][25] Group 4: Future Directions - Looking ahead to 2026, the CPPCC aims to continue its focus on high-quality development, leveraging its consultative role to support the implementation of the "15th Five-Year Plan" and enhance its contributions to local governance [29][30] - The CPPCC plans to strengthen its democratic supervision and collaborative efforts, ensuring that its activities align with the broader goals of the local government and the community [36][38]
